Where will this combo get me? (1/4mile and HP)
90lx hatchback 3100lbs w/me in it
5 speed 3.73's aluminum driveshaft complete dragracing suspension stock shortblock stock cam 1.7 rockers stock heads lightly ported on exhaust side Crane valve springs Cobra intake 65mm T/B 73mm MAF MAC cold air kit underdrive pullies longtubes off road hpipe 2 chamber Flowmasters E.T Street's What do you guy's think it will do? I'm hoping for 12.90 maybe a 12.80 N/A and a 11.90 or 11.80 on a 150 shot of NOS. |
I'm not good at bench racing but I think a high 12 on motor is way out of your reach. I'm thinking a 13.4 on motor with some good shifting, and a 12.2 with the juice. This is just my opinion from my own experience though... what ever that is worth.

Well the reason I think it may go 12.90 or.80 is that I went 13.50 at 105.7 with the same combo but I had a RPM intake w/70mm T/B and 2.73 gears. I think it will go faster now because I now have 3.73's and a Cobra intake(hopefully give me more bottomend). I ran the 13.50 @ 105.7 on street tires(not dragradials).

You can go 12's with that combo but you will have to launch @ 5000 rpm's and pull at least a 1.7 60ft.
